Hazard Analysis and Risk-Based Preventive Controls for Human Food

The regulation issued as part of FSMA requires U.S. and foreign food facilities registered with FDA under the Bioterrorism Act to write and implement a HACCP-like food safety plan which includes:

  • A hazard analysis
  • Preventive controls
  • Monitoring
  • Corrective actions
  • Verification activities
  • Recordkeeping

The Preventive Controls for Human Food regulation has very specific requirements.  U.S. Food Imports verifies that foreign suppliers meet the standards of the Preventive Controls for Human Food regulation.

Produce Safety

The regulation issued as part of FSMA requires U.S. and foreign farms to comply with standards for safe growing, harvesting, packing and holding of produce including:

  • Worker training and health and hygiene
  • Agricultural water
  • Biological soil amendments
  • Domesticated and wild animals
  • Equipment, tools and buildings
  • Sprouts

The Produce Safety regulation imposes very specific–and complex–standards.  U.S. Food Imports verifies that foreign suppliers meet the standards established in the Produce Safety Rule.

Allergen Labeling

The U.S. has specific requirements for the labeling of allergens in foods.  All major food allergens must be identified to consumers in a manner prescribed by FDA.  Major food allergens include: milk, egg, fish Crustacean shellfish, tree nuts, wheat, peanuts and soybeans.  U.S. Food Imports verifies foreign supplier compliance with U.S. allergen labeling law as mandated by FSMA.

Hazard Analysis and Risk-Based Preventive Controls for Animal Food

The regulation applies to the manufacturing, processing, packing and holding of animal food. It establishes Current Good Manufacturing Practices for animal food for the first time and creates new preventive controls provisions similar to those established for human food.  U.S. Food Imports verifies foreign supplier compliance with this regulation as required by FSMA.

Law on Adulteration of Food

Food which contains unapproved additives, poisonous or deleterious substances, is prepared, packed or held under insanitary conditions, bears unsafe pesticide residues, contains any filthy, putrid or decomposed substance, is in food contact packaging containing unapproved substances, has had valuable constituents removed or has been transported under insanitary conditions, among many other things, is adulterated under federal law.  U.S. Food Imports conducts FSMA-required verification of foreign suppliers to ensure food is not produced under conditions which could render it adulterated.
